ACHE Vision Statement


To be the premier professional society for healthcare executives dedicated to improving healthcare delivery.


ACHE Mission Statement


To advance our members and healthcare management excellence.

June 30 Deadline Approaching to Save $200 on Board of Governors Exam—ACHE Members interested in applying to earn the distinction of board certification in healthcare management as a Fellow should act by June 30 to save $200 on the Board of Governors Exam fee. When an ACHE Member submits a completed Fellow application by June 30, 2012, along with the $250 application fee, the $200 Board of Governors Exam fee will be waived pending application approval. The waiver will be valid for six months after your application has been approved. All follow-up materials (e.g., references) must be submitted by August 31 for the waiver to be valid. Members with a master’s or other advanced degree, a minimum of two years of healthcare management experience and a current healthcare management position meet the requirements to submit a Fellow application and are encouraged to do so at ache.org/FACHE.
